PubHeaders: {
ExpectedLastMsgIdHdr: "Nats-Expected-Last-Msg-Id";
ExpectedLastSeqHdr: "Nats-Expected-Last-Sequence";
ExpectedLastSubjectSequenceHdr: "Nats-Expected-Last-Subject-Sequence";
ExpectedLastSubjectSequenceSubjectHdr: "Nats-Expected-Last-Subject-Sequence-Subject";
ExpectedStreamHdr: "Nats-Expected-Stream";
MessageTTL: "Nats-TTL";
MsgIdHdr: "Nats-Msg-Id";
Schedule: "Nats-Schedule";
ScheduleSource: "Nats-Schedule-Source";
ScheduleTarget: "Nats-Schedule-Target";
ScheduleTTL: "Nats-Schedule-TTL";
} = ...
Type declaration
ReadonlyExpectedLastMsgIdHdr: "Nats-Expected-Last-Msg-Id"
ReadonlyExpectedLastSeqHdr: "Nats-Expected-Last-Sequence"
ReadonlyExpectedLastSubjectSequenceHdr: "Nats-Expected-Last-Subject-Sequence"
ReadonlyExpectedLastSubjectSequenceSubjectHdr: "Nats-Expected-Last-Subject-Sequence-Subject"
ReadonlyExpectedStreamHdr: "Nats-Expected-Stream"
ReadonlyMessageTTL: "Nats-TTL"
ReadonlyMsgIdHdr: "Nats-Msg-Id"
ReadonlySchedule: "Nats-Schedule"
ReadonlyScheduleSource: "Nats-Schedule-Source"
ReadonlyScheduleTarget: "Nats-Schedule-Target"
ReadonlyScheduleTTL: "Nats-Schedule-TTL"
Sets the TTL for a message (Nanos value). Only have effect on streams that enable
StreamConfig.allow_msg_ttl.